Understanding the Time Constraints in a 1031 Exchange

To complete a 1031 exchange successfully, investors must adhere to two critical time constraints:

  1. Identification Period: After selling the relinquished property, investors have 45 calendar days to identify potential replacement properties. During this identification period, investors must identify in writing the properties they intend to acquire as replacements. The identification must be sent to a qualified intermediary or another party involved in the exchange.
  2. Exchange Period: In addition to the identification period, investors have 180 calendar days from the sale of the relinquished property to acquire the replacement property. This exchange period includes both the identification period and the time required to complete the purchase of the replacement property.

Challenges in Managing Time Constraints

Effectively managing the time constraints in a 1031 exchange can be challenging for investors. The following factors can contribute to the complexity:

  1. Identifying Suitable Replacement Properties: Finding suitable replacement properties within the 45-day identification period can be a daunting task. Investors must evaluate various properties, conduct due diligence, and negotiate purchase terms within the specified timeframe.
  2. Market Conditions and Availability: The real estate market can be unpredictable, and the availability of suitable replacement properties can vary. Market conditions and competition can impact the ability to find desirable properties within the given timeframe.
  3. Financing and Coordination: Securing financing for the replacement property and coordinating with lenders, appraisers, and other parties involved in the transaction requires careful planning and coordination. Time constraints can add pressure to complete these tasks efficiently.
